Job Description
The Department of Radiation Physics at The University of Texas MD Anderson Cancer Center in Houston, Texas is seeking a clinically oriented Therapeutic Medical Physicist for a full time PhD faculty position. The candidate's primary clinical duties will be to support external beam and brachytherapy treatments at the MDA Houston Area Locations (HALs) in Houston. Responsibilities will depend upon the clinical service to which the candidate is assigned, but may include special procedures such as 4DCT,SRS, SBRT, IORT and PDR and HDR gynecological treatments. The candidate will participate in quality assurance for our EBRT treatment machines, CT-simulators and HDR and PDR units. They will also participate in special projects and other assignments as needed. As a faculty member, the candidate will participate in research programs and in educational programs for graduate students and trainees. MD Anderson is a smoke-free environment.
